Index of /_SITEIMAGE/view/aW1hZ2UubXNzY2RuLm5ldA/76/da/51/d8

[ICO]NameLast modifiedSizeDescription

[PARENTDIR]Parent Directory   -  
[IMG]76da51d8bad7e7210aef..>2024-06-24 19:01 49K